Question to the Department of Health and Social Care:

To ask the Secretary of State for Health and Social Care, what steps he is taking to help non-medical NHS staff to access career progression opportunities.

The Government has committed to improve career development for non-medical National Health Service staff in several ways. There are a wide range of clinical and non-clinical apprenticeships at all levels within the NHS, to enable staff to progress their careers within their chosen profession. In addition, new steps we have committed to take include improving support for newly qualified healthcare registrants, working with the NHS Staff Council to ensure job profiles are consistently applied, and amending terms and conditions to ensure NHS staff who undertake apprenticeships as part of their agreed career development can maintain their basic pay.
